jquerymobile知識點四:select的動態幫定

     

    首先先上代碼:

   

<div data-role="navbar">
                <ul>
                    <li>
                        <select name="select-choice-min" id="select_cata" data-mini="true" data-corners="false" data-ajax="false">
                        <option>全部分類</option>
                        </select>
                    </li>
                    <li>
                        <select name="select-choice-min" id="select_pin" data-mini="true" data-corners="false" data-ajax="false">
                        <option>全部品牌</option>
                        </select>
                    </li>
                </ul>
            </div>
javascript:
//獲商品分類列表
    function GetBindProductCata() {
        var cata = $("#select_cata");
        $.ajax({
            type: "POST",
            url: "/Ashx/Boicp_Company_GoodList.ashx?MethodName=GetCata&date=" + new Date().getTime() + "",
            data: "",
            dataType: "json",
            success: function (data) {
                data = eval(data);
                var html = "";
                html += "<option value='-1'>全部分類</option>";
                $.each(data.List, function (i, item) {
                    html += "<option value='" + unescape(item.Classid) + "'>" + unescape(item.ClassName) + "</option>";
                });
                cata.html(html.replace("undefined", ""));
            },
            error: function (data) {
                $("#select_cata").html("數據有誤!");
            }
        });
    }
最後獲取select的ID值:

 

$("#select_cata").change(function () {
        var cataID = $("#select_cata").val();
        alert(cataID);
    });


發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章